Using the compass
Parts of the Compass
Magnetic Arrow - Always points Magnetic North
Adjustable Arrow - Adjusted by turning the ring
Journey Arrow - Journey direction
Magnetic Arrow - Always points Magnetic North
Adjustable Arrow - Adjusted by turning the ring
Journey Arrow - Journey direction
The Map
A - Where you are now
B - Where you want to go next
Points of the compass
Step 1
Place the compass on the map with the Journey arrow pointing along the way you want to go
Step 2
Turn the Adjustable Arrow so it points North as per the N on Points of the compasss on the map
Step 3
Take the compass off the map.
Don't touch the Adjustable Arrow ring.
Turn the whole compass round so the Magnetic Arrow and the Adjustable arrow are together.
The Journey Arrow points your way.
